【C语言】用循环语句生成九九乘法表

其实就是用俩次for循环

#include <stdio.h>              //包含标准库的信息

int main(void)                  //每个程序都从main函数的起点开始执行
{
    int a,b,x=9;
    for (int a = 1; a <= x; a++) {
        for (int b = 1; b <= a; b++) {
            printf("%d×%d=%d\t",b,a,a*b);
        }
        printf("\n");
    }
    return 0;
}

运行结果

1×1=1
1×2=2   2×2=4
1×3=3   2×3=6   3×3=9
1×4=4   2×4=8   3×4=12  4×4=16
1×5=5   2×5=10  3×5=15  4×5=20  5×5=25
1×6=6   2×6=12  3×6=18  4×6=24  5×6=30  6×6=36
1×7=7   2×7=14  3×7=21  4×7=28  5×7=35  6×7=42  7×7=49
1×8=8   2×8=16  3×8=24  4×8=32  5×8=40  6×8=48  7×8=56  8×8=64
1×9=9   2×9=18  3×9=27  4×9=36  5×9=45  6×9=54  7×9=63  8×9=72  9×9=81

猜你喜欢

转载自blog.csdn.net/qq_42294351/article/details/107151085